Transaction 97cad8894068444dd3f5f10bd1f61f9417055c885c11f83f79c3b2fa956f171c
1 Input
1 Output
-
97cad8894068444dd3f5f10bd1f61f9417055c885c11f83f79c3b2fa956f171c:0
- value
- 1041366
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2152faf11bc4ff70a128bbae5e8f3d592b15c9e2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 143Chu86kyJMWvLCvydKaQXQShFiWDkjJY